---
title: Ecosystem
description: Projects and integrations built with opencode.
---
A collection of community projects built on opencode.
For more, check out [awesome-opencode](https://github.com/awesome-opencode/awesome-opencode).
---
## Plugins
| Name | Description |
| ------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------- | ------------------------------------------------------------- |
| [opencode-skills](https://github.com/malhashemi/opencode-skills) | Manage and organize opencode skills and capabilities |
| [opencode-openai-codex-auth](https://github.com/numman-ali/opencode-openai-codex-auth) | Use your ChatGPT Plus/Pro subscription instead of API credits |
| [opencode-gemini-auth](https://github.com/jenslys/opencode-gemini-auth) | Use your existing Gemini plan instead of API billing |
| [opencode-dynamic-context-pruning](https://github.com/Tarquinen/opencode-dynamic-context-pruning) | Optimize token usage by pruning obsolete tool outputs |
---
## Projects
| Name | Description |
| ------------------------------------------------------------- | ---------------------------------------------------------- |
| [kimaki](https://github.com/remorses/kimaki) | Discord bot to control opencode sessions, built on the SDK |
| [opencode.nvim](https://github.com/NickvanDyke/opencode.nvim) | Neovim plugin for editor-aware prompts, built on the API |
---
## Agents
| Name | Description |
| ----------------------------------------------------------------- | ------------------------------------------------------------ |
| [Agentic](https://github.com/Cluster444/agentic) | Modular AI agents and commands for structured development |
| [opencode-agents](https://github.com/darrenhinde/opencode-agents) | Configs, prompts, agents, and plugins for enhanced workflows |

Plugins allow you to extend OpenCode by hooking into various events and customizing behavior. You can create plugins to add new features, integrate with external services, or modify OpenCode's default behavior.
